Future scientists discover the way for people to never be lonely - everyone's life partner is their identical twin.
Rebecca is different. She is the last "single", an outcast in a world where everyone has a double. Her only companion is her dog, Bernie. On her fortieth birthday her loneliness compels her to change her life and get a clone. At the hospital she meets twin doctors Peter and Paul. Paul meets secretly with Rebecca to learn how to be alone. His fascination with her "singleness" will change his and Peter's life forever.
